Elfen Lied - Reception

Reception

Reception for the Elfen Lied anime series was generally mixed to positive. It has received praise for its story and technical excellence in production quality, animation and color. Due to the many scenes of nudity and gore in the series, it has drawn criticism as being "overly blatant" or "sad and forced". The overt graphicness of the first nine minutes of the first episode has deterred some viewers and caused controversy upon its release.

The series drew criticism for having "sub-par voice acting", in both the original Japanese audio track and the English dub of the series. Another criticism is that "the series ends abruptly with some loose ends to the story that could leave viewers unsatisfied". Despite these criticisms, Western reviewers also describe the series as "really a genuinely good watch", "a horror series of exceptional merit", "certainly memorable" and "a very special show, good and bad parts taken into consideration".
